What does midrange mean?

The term midrange refers to a product or service that offers a balance between quality and price. It is often used to describe items that fall between high-end and low-end options in terms of features, performance, or price. Midrange products or services are considered to be a good value for the price, but may not offer the same level of quality or features as higher-end options. In general, midrange products or services are a good choice for those who want a balance between quality and affordability. They are often used in a variety of contexts, including technology, hospitality, and retail. Overall, midrange products or services offer a good balance of features and price, making them a popular choice for many consumers.

Etymology of midrange

The word midrange is derived from the phrase 'middle range,' which refers to a range of values or prices that fall between high and low ends. The term has been in use since the mid-20th century and has become a common descriptor in a variety of industries.
